Daniyar Yeleussinov is expected to return to the ring next month.
The Kazakh Olympic gold medallist was last in action in August.
Yeleussinov is currently 3-0 with one early finish and Boxing Scene understands that he will be back between the ropes on October 20.
It is expected to be revealed by Eddie Hearn and Matchroom Boxing that the 27-year-old John David Jackson-trained fighter will be added to the card topped by Billy Joe Saunders' WBO middleweight world title defence against mandatory challenger Demetrius Andrade.
The fight, at the TD Garden in Boston, will be flanked by Katie Taylor's WBA and IBF female lightweight title defence against Cindy Serrano.
Also on the bill, Tevin Farmer defends his IBF super-featherweight title for the first time against James Tennyson after signing a co-promotional pact with Matchroom's USA arm, while Kid Galahad meets Toka Kahn Clary in a final eliminator for Josh Warrington's IBF featherweight title and Tommy Coyle makes his US debut against Danny O'Connor.
Scott Quigg makes a return to the ring after his defeat to Oscar Valdez back in March and there is action for Mark DeLuca and Niall Kennedy.
IN OTHER NEWS: Former British, Commonwealth and European light-middleweight champion Liam Williams has dismissed Asinia Byfield and insists he has bigger fish like JJ Metcalf to fry.
The Welsh wizard (17-2-1-KO12) has recently switched trainer to Dominic Ingle and having returned from narrow back-to-back defeats to Liam Smith with a victory, is eyeing big prizes.
Ahead of his next assignment on MTK Global’s first ever show in Wales on Friday, Williams said: “Byfield is a disrespectful little weasel. I really don’t like him and if I can help it, I won’t give him the time of day – let alone fight him.
“He can go fight on his little shows because I’m chasing bigger things. This is a competitive sport and people are pitted against each other to try and prove they're the best.
“I’m fully motivated again and I’m determined to prove to people how good I am. There are no specific targets – I just want to be in good fights and get back to being busy.
“It’s looking like a fight with JJ Metcalf (18-0-KO10) could be possible. I’m not being disrespectful or calling him out. I just want to be in good fights from now on and that’d be one.”
